Restorative Yoga
Restorative yoga orginated in India. Props such as chairs, walls, benches, blocks, blankets or belts are used to help people stay in a pose without strain, discomfort or pain. Almost everyone can do restorative yoga. Individuals getting back into exercise, dealing with illness, or injury, or coping with senior issues may all find a spot here, just as along as the class is adapted to their individual needs.
Here are some reasons to try it.
- Restorative yoga regenerates and relaxes the body and the mind.
- This gentle yoga helps you reach optimal alignment
- It reaches the nerves and organs, including respiratory, circulatory and nervous systems
- Flexibility improves without injury or pain if it done with mindfulness and care for the body
- Restful sleep may replace sleeplessness
- Anxiety may lift and the body and mind relax
- Patience and clear focus may come with the effort
- Respiratory capacity and blood circulation may improve
- Once you learn the routines you may use 10- to 15-minute sessions wherever you are
- People coping with diabetes, cardio issues or some cancers may benefit from the sessions
As always, check with your doctor before beginning a new exercise.
